PORTABLE PILL DISPENSER DEVICE USING PILL CARTRIDGE WITH ENCLOSED PILL STRIP
A portable pill dispenser device mountable with one or more pill cartridges that dispense pills by winding a pill strip that encloses pills between flexible films. The pills are enclosed in the pill strip and are released as the films of the pill strip are separated. The pill dispense device include actuators (e.g., motors) that cause winding cylinders in each of the pill cartridges to rotate, causing the pill strip to move towards an opening of each pill cartridge, separate the films of the pill strip, and release the pills through the opening. Indicia may be marked on at least one of the films to enable detection of the moving distance of the pill strip. The pill dispense device includes a sensor for detecting the indicia so that the movement of the films and release of the pills can be tightly controlled.

SMART MEDICATION DISPENSER
An aspect of the present disclosure is related to a medication dispensing device that includes a housing with an interior. A plurality of cartridge slots are located in the interior, and each of the cartridge slots includes a drive mechanism. A plurality of cartridges are removably disposed in respective ones of the cartridge slots. Each cartridge includes a stationary hub and a rotational wheel. The stationary hub has a window, and the rotational wheel has a plurality of medication chambers that contain medications. The rotational wheel is disposed in the stationary hub. The drive mechanism of the respective cartridge slot is operably connected with the drive wheel and is configured to rotate the rotational wheel relative to the stationary hub to selectively align the medication chambers with the window to dispense the medications contained in the medication chambers out of the cartridge.

CHILD-RESISTANT AND SENIOR-FRIENDLY BLISTER PACKAGE
A package includes a blank having a face panel and a back panel. The face panel includes apertures and face tabs. The back panel includes gates that correspond with apertures, and tab strips that overlap the gates and are adjoined to back tabs. The gates are defined by partial-depth cuts through the interior side of the back panel and have a generally wave-like or zig-zag shape that defines two opposed interlocking flaps. A blister pack is sealed between the face panel and the back panel whereby blisters align over gates and protrude through apertures. To remove an item from a blister, a tab is pressed out of the panels, a tab strip is peeled away from the back panel, and pressure is applied to force the item through the backing sheet of the blister pack and through the opposed flaps of the gate.

HALOGENATED VINYL POLYMER WATER DISPERSION, MULTILAYER FILM, AND BLISTER PACK FOR MEDICATION
Provided is a water dispersion that has excellent coatability in recoating and that yields a uniform coating film without leveling failure, orange peel patterning, or the occurrence of foaming during film shaping. A halogenated vinyl polymer water dispersion contains a halogenated vinyl polymer and more than 0 mass% and less than 2.5 mass%, relative to resin solid content, of an anionic amphiphilic compound having a hydrophilicity index of less than 41.0.
Image recognition-based dosage form dispensers
This invention provides a dosage form dispenser, comprising a casing comprising a first portion adapted for insertion within an oral cavity of a subject and a second portion adapted to encase a dosage form dispensing mechanism located therewithin; at least one camera positioned on said second portion of said casing, further positioned to capture a field of view of a portion of a face of a subject, wherein said field of view comprises at least a portion of a base view of the nose of said subject; a dosage form dispensing mechanism; a microprocessor and associated memory for processing and storing user authentication information, comparing images relayed from said at least one camera to at least one stored user standard and providing authentication when a match is established; and an interface connected to said dispensing mechanism, which promotes dispensing said dosage form when said authentication has been obtained. Methods for dispensing a dosage form directly within an oral cavity of a subject in need thereof, using the dispensers are also described.
